There's no need to keep it warm or cold, so it's perfect for the potluck that has you traveling longer distances. --Kathy Tremel, Earling, Iowa By Allrecipes Member Published on August 2, 2021 Save Rate Print Share Trending Videos Close this video player 3 Prep Time: 15 mins Total Time: 15 mins Servings: 30 Yield: 30 servings Ingredients 3 cups salted peanuts without skins, divided 2 ½ tablespoons butter or margarine 2 cups peanut butter chips 1 (14 ounce) can sweetened condensed milk 2 cups miniature marshmallows Directions Place half of the peanuts in an ungreased 11-in. x 7-in. x 2-in. baking pan; set aside. In a saucepan, melt butter and peanut butter chips over low heat. Remove from the heat. Add milk and marshmallows; stir until melted. Pour over peanuts. Sprinkle the remaining peanuts on top. Cover and refrigerate. Cut into bars. I Made It Print
